Job Title: Production Leader – Tissue Converting
Hours/Schedule: Monday–Friday, 8 am to 5 pm
Type: Contract
Overview
The Production Leader oversees the full tissue converting production process, ensuring operational excellence, compliance with specifications, and consistent product quality. This role requires deep technical expertise in classic tissue converting equipment and processes, hands-on leadership, and a strong focus on safety, troubleshooting, and team development.
Responsibilities
+ Lead and manage the tissue converting production process from setup through completion
+ Ensure efficient operation of Core Machines, Embosser Laminators, and Classic Winders
+ Identify and resolve equipment defects and drive root-cause resolution
+ Develop and implement operational improvements to eliminate losses
+ Train team members through hands-on instruction and mentorship
+ Recommend and implement operational or process changes to optimize production
+ Assess risks, ensure adherence to safety guidelines, and resolve production issues
+ Conduct performance evaluations and provide constructive feedback
+ Foster team participation and maintain a culture of accountability and continuous improvement
Qualifications
Must Have:
+ 10+ years of Classic Tissue Converting experience
+ Technical expertise in Core Machines, Embosser Laminators, and Classic Winders
+ Proficient in technically accurate equipment setup, including CPE and Centerlines
+ Strong troubleshooting and loss elimination skills
+ Ability to identify equipment defects and drive resolution
+ Experience training others, preferably in hands-on settings
+ Ability to meet essential converting functions with or without reasonable accommodations
Nice To Have:
+ 15–20+ years of Classic Tissue Converting experience
+ Familiarity with ECRs and ability to recommend loss-linked ECRs
+ Knowledge of GTC TPS systems
+ Degree or equivalent experience in Business Management, Engineering, Manufacturing, or related discipline
